3773815 - SAC- Restrict or disable on account behavior with percent scaling (double-click functionality)

Symptom

The request concerns controlling input behavior in a planning input table where numeric scaling is applied. The current system allows multiple input interaction modes that result in inconsistent value interpretation depending on the user interaction type. This leads to variations in how values are entered and processed, causing inconsistency in data entry and calculation behavior.

The requirement is to enforce a consistent input behavior for scaled values, prevent unintended value transformation during user input, and ensure uniform data entry regardless of interaction method. =
